Transaction dd84f516d136807f94ad3a760bb32eb3dd1bd879b13c646825e9bb980b54e22c
1 Input
1 Output
-
dd84f516d136807f94ad3a760bb32eb3dd1bd879b13c646825e9bb980b54e22c:0
- value
- 1057536
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d1f554af43dd348432a9a92f4047eaa4a6f65c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DsBp7gi1oZeKm5MxmsBQpSFYQtBN9wud4